Mr. Voyles died at Magnolia Hospital at 10:00 p.m. on Tuesday after an extended illness. He was 86. Burial will be in the Farmington Cemetery. The Rev. Gordon Renshaw will officiate. Mr. Voyles was a member of the Farmington Baptist Church. He was a retired employee of Weaver's Pants Factory, a retired farmer and landowner. He was married to Dora Griffin Voyles who preceded him in death in 1971. His survivors include 2 sons, Herschell and Edward Voyles, both of Corinth; 2 sisters, Mrs. Telia King and Mrs. Jennie Taylor, both of Corinth; 3 grandchildren and 9 great grandchildren. Pallbearers include Floyce Fowler, Carroll Mills, Kenneth Rogers, Ed Meldon, A.C. Bumpass and Bobby Robbins. Visitation hours are scheduled from 4-10 p.m. today and until service time on Thursday.
